The Missing TV Review: Tony (James Nesbitt) and Emily Hughes (Frances O’connor) travel to France with their five-year-old son Oliver. Their family holiday turns into a nightmare when Oliver disappears into the crowd of a busy French street. The father loses patience with the police and their lack of motivation to search for Oliver, so he takes matters into his own hands and begins to form a private investigation.
The French detective is brilliant in these series. He is joined by other great actors that enhance the suspenseful script. The second series is just as good with Keeley Hawes.
